ALOR SETAR - Kedah Menteri Besar Datuk Seri Muhammad Sanusi Md Nor describes Nurul Izzah Anwar's appointment as the Senior Economic and Financial Advisor to the prime minister as unusual.

He said this was not something that has been done by any other Prime Minister before.

He said Datuk Seri Anwar Ibrahim's decision to appoint Izzah seems like a sign that any family members are allowed to be given unpaid positions in the government.

Sanusi said according to his research he has never found any positions where an individual performed work on behalf of the government without a salary or payment considering that it is related to several issues including the remuneration scheme.

Sanusi said such assignments or positions only exist in non-governmental organisations (NGOs).

He jokingly stated that this appointment is the true definition of the Madani Malaysia concept introduced by the prime minister.

"I have researched regarding appointments in the Finance Ministry, there is no such postings in the government that is without a salary as each services has its payment.

"It has never been done before, it's unusual, maybe Anwar wanted to set a benchmark for politicians not to award a salary for their children, this is the madani concept within the families ," Sanusi jokingly said when met after the 2023 Kedah State Level Chinese New Year Ceremony at Seri Mentaloon Hall, here, on Tuesday.

It was reported on Tuesday that Anwar was open to receiving criticisms and will give an explanation on why he appointed his daughter.

He stated the appointment was without pay as he wanted Nurul Izzah to play a role in aiding the government, ensuring transparency of the administration as well as making sure that the procurement of government tenders would be done according to procedure and in an orderly manner.

Anwar questioned those who criticised him as they were not practicing a transparent administration by awarding contracts and tenders worth millions to their own family members. - AWANI
